Description: This novella tells the story of how a garden in the middle of Cleveland brings together people of all races and ages. Each of the thirteen chapters is written in the voice of a different person who happens upon the garden.
Thoughts: If you ever want a good, short dose of goodness in literature form, pick this book up. I highly recommend it. Jenn read it to her seventh graders, so it is written on their level, but I found the story compelling, moral, and fun all at the same time. You have to admire Fleischman's ability to tell each character's story within the larger story of the garden. I think that it's a great piece of prose.
